The Panasonic Anti-Surge Thick Film Chip Resistors are designed to offer superior ESD (Electrostatic Discharge) surge protection compared to standard metal film resistors. With a metal glaze thick film resistive element and three layers of electrodes, they provide high reliability and stability under demanding conditions. These resistors are suitable for both reflow and flow soldering processes, making them versatile for various manufacturing environments.
